5. S’mores Frappuccino w/ a Twist

For the most part and very unfortunately, this drink, in particular, is a seasonal Summertime drink; however, it’s definitely still worth mentioning here because it’s a personal favorite of mine. Sure, the good ole classic S’mores Frap is all good and well; however, the little twist that I personally added to it one time myself, was a total game-changer for me and my boyfriend and certainly will be upcoming for you as well.

Here’s how to order this amazing drink, according to my personal recipe:

  • Start by ordering the actual S’mores Frappuccino
  • Add in two pumps of White Chocolate Mocha Sauce

Yes, folks, that is it. It’s one of the simplest additions that I consider to be a part of my very own personal ‘secret menu’, and it tastes the best as well!

While some of the seasonal drinks can still be ordered with certain variation(s) in mind, it’s super unfortunate because this particular S’mores Frap cannot be ordered because, to my knowledge, I don’t believe that Starbucks carries the marshmallow and graham sprinkles on hand. However, it still doesn’t hurt to call your local Starbucks post-Summer to see what they can do or recommend for all of ya guys.
